1934: Baseball Pitcher, Mayodan Senators; Bi-State League, Mgr: Monroe Barr Mitchell
1935: Baseball Pitcher, Mayodan Mills; Bi-State League, Mgr: Phil Lundeen
1944: Baseball Pitcher, Portsmouth Cubs; Piedmont League, Mgr: William Robert Steinecke
1944: Baseball Pitcher, Roanoke Red Sox; Piedmont League, Mgr: Edward Joseph Popowski
1946: Baseball Pitcher, New River Rebels; Appalachian League, Mgr: Jack C. Crosswhite

married Connie Violet Sutphin, 03 Oct 1925, Roanoke City, Virginia,
f/o Patsy Jean (Hall) Weakley Harmon (1926-2003)
Joan Delores (Hall) Norman (1928-
Robert Earl Hall Jr (1930-1930)
Barbara Gail (Hall) Olin (1931-2020)
John Calvin "Jay" Hall Sr (1938-
Robert Andrew "Andy" Hall (1940-
Carlie Sue (Hall) Arnold (1944-2013)

When he was not playing baseball he would fill any job from Cashier to Park Caretaker in and around the Roanoke area to keep his family together while still dreaming of return of spring and maybe one more season of baseball.
